As published

This recipe was extracted from The household (of the Detroit free press) (1886) by Goff, May Perrin,, page 414. The excerpt below is the record exactly as published.

GREEN GOOSEBERRIES. Cut off the tops and stalks and put them in wide-mouthed bottles, which have been washed and diied, cork them tightly
